Hello 👋
I’m Wednesday’s Child — an artist based in the UK — and this is Fergus, my studio assistant, muse, and general morale booster.
I make bold, illustrative paintings full of humour, texture, and character. My work often plays with invented worlds, familiar phrases, and everyday symbols, using joy and playfulness as a way to explore emotional life. I’m especially interested in queer joy, care, and the quieter moments of reassurance that help us get through tricky things.
Alongside painting, I also work as a clinical psychologist in mental health settings, which means I think a lot about feelings, resilience, and how softness and humour can be powerful tools. That influence quietly weaves its way into the work — even when the subject matter is a dog on a postage stamp.
Fergus doesn’t paint (yet), but he takes his role very seriously. He oversees studio naps, appears in the odd artwork, and firmly believes the Republic of Dogs will take over the world.
